Blisters: Blisters on your foreskin may be due to a herpes infection -- see your primary care doctor for an evaluation and possibly a viral culture -- avoid sexual intercourse until seen!

See a doctor: Blisters that do not heal might be herpes, contact dermatitis from something you are washing with or a condom or from a birth control cream your sexual partner is using. Without seeing these it is difficult to be sure, but you should be tested for sexually transmitted disease.
